Smart Reward based Garbage bin using IoT
PROJECT SUMMARY:
Clean and healthy environment is very important for our society. However, the objective of keeping the environment clean has not yet been achieved successfully. Litter is thrown anywhere despite knowing that the dustbin is placed few meters away.
The view that there has to be a motivation for people to use dustbins gave us idea to develop a dedicated system which will reward the person putting up the garbage and hence applauding him for his act of wisdom by displaying message of appreciation and Green Points.
Smart Reward Based Garbage Bin Using IoT (SRGB) would be a System which will comprise of three bins equipped with sensors in each bin. The three bins will be filled with plastic,disposable, and metals separately. Thus all three sensors will be placed in all three bins to detect the type of waste deposited and display error message in case of false entry. The depositer will swipe the Barcode Scanner fitted on the system through Student Identity Card. The session would start once the user is authenticated with the card which will last for 30 seconds. The reward will be generated on the basis of number of items deposited in all three bins which will be displayed as Green Points on the Android App. If the depositor enters false item in a particular bin, he will be given with Red Points for not being careful before depositing.
The history of the deposits will be maintained in the SRGB Android Application for different depositors. This project has its implementation within the University premisis and outsiders can only deposit the garbage however they will not be rewarded with points since they donot have ID card to login in the SRGB System.

TECHNICAL DETAILS:
Our final deliverable would be a Smart Reward based Garbage bin (SRGB) which will be linked with SRGB Android Application. Different Components which could be seen in our Project will be as following:
1. Barcode Scanner
2. Dot Matrix Display(Screen)
3. SRGB Frame
4. Garbage bins
5. Sensors (Ultrasonic,Inductive, Capacitive)
6. Microcontrollers
7. Wifi Modules
8. Power Supply
| Item Name | Type | No. of Units | Per Unit Cost (in Rs) | Total (in Rs) |
|---|---|---|---|---|
| Barcode Scanner | Equipment | 1 | 8000 | 8000 |
| Ultrasonic Sensor | Equipment | 9 | 120 | 1080 |
| Inductive Sensor | Equipment | 3 | 350 | 1050 |
| Capacitive Sensor | Equipment | 3 | 1200 | 3600 |
| Dot Matrix Display | Equipment | 1 | 5000 | 5000 |
| Garbage Bins | Equipment | 3 | 700 | 2100 |
| SRGB Frame | Equipment | 1 | 15000 | 15000 |
| Microcontrollers | Equipment | 4 | 2000 | 8000 |
| Wifi Modules | Equipment | 3 | 500 | 1500 |
| Wires | Miscellaneous | 50 | 20 | 1000 |
| Servo Motors | Equipment | 3 | 500 | 1500 |
| Power Supply | Equipment | 1 | 3000 | 3000 |
| Total in (Rs) | 50830 |
